"We went here for the first time last Saturday evening because it was close and we were hungry. First, big shout out to our server Raquel who was so helpful, attentive and generally pleasant to talk to. This was some of the best food I have had in months if not longer! Don't get me wrong, I have had delicious food at a lot of places but this was a kindof flavor experience that one rarely experiences and I was not expecting it. We started with the Fritto Misto which I expected to be a selection of battered and fried but this was something I have never had before. They were lightly dusted? With a mild coating that was just incredible. I can't describe the flavor exactly because we ate it too quickly to note what the ingredients might be. I had the salmon fish and chips and my friend had the pork belly ramen. My fish was tender, not too heavily breaded but an actual breading different than the Misto. Paired with a house tartar sauce...yum! The fries though! They were wedges but they had the best crisp on the edges especially that were full of flavor and the inside was fluffy. The ranch is also housemade and I alternated between that and the rest of the basil aoli from the misto. The slaw is also housemade and fresh. The Ramen was perfectly cooked, full of flavor and topped with a whole Sunnyside up egg that finished cooking in the Ramen after it was cut up. I really don't know how it took this long to try this place but I guarantee it won't be long before we return. Chef's kiss!"
